Patience Pt.2 by JL WILSON How patient are you? On a surface level, I suppose that question has relevance. How patient are you with annoying people? Are you patient when you are in a hurry? Or do you have the ability to delay gratification? But really, I want to ask that question at a deeper level, do you have the patience to wait on God’s timing? In his book, “In Search of Morality … Living a Fulfilled Life from the Inside Out.” Robert A. Schuller writes, “It may increase your patience to realize that every minute you have is another gift from God. The minute you are living through right now is a gift from God. So when God tells you to wait for Him, He is perfectly within His rights. He is asking you to give back to Him what He has already given to you.” We are only impatient if we think time belongs to us, but when we know it belongs to God, we have the capacity to be patient. Are you willing to trust in him when you are living in the middle of the story, or do you want to fast forward to the end? Do you want to skip the struggle to get to the resolution, or even in the struggle are you content to trust in God, letting the unseen faith anchor you during troubling times? The author of Hebrews put it this way, “Now faith is the substance of things hoped for, the evidence of things not seen.” (Hebrews 11:1 KJV) Are you a person of substance who can depend on the unseen, or are you a shallow living Christian who must have resolution to all of life’s struggles? God is the same God in the beginning of the promise, during the struggle and when He gives you the desire of your heart. God is good—all the time. And all the time, God is good. Hebrews 13:8 says, “Jesus Christ is the same yesterday and today and forever.” And that you can depend on. God’s will will be done. In His time.
